# Role-based access in the Larkmoor wiki client.
# The Larkmoor wiki enforces three roles: reader, curator, and steward.
# This client must authenticate as a steward to publish release notes,
# since curators cannot touch the protected /releases namespace.
# Role mappings are cached for ten minutes, so demotions take effect
# with a delay — plan rotations accordingly before a release freeze.
# The steward credential used by this setup is provided below.

API key for kahop-fawip: qvz23-AHYlCVCi2JKvw2xa3Qz34iE

MEMO — Board of Directors

Quick update on the Brightloom launch: we're locking the go-live for early spring, with Marla Quent's team running the retail rollout out of the Dunmore hub. Press kit and pricing are nearly final, and pre-orders look healthy. One sensitive item on positioning needs your eyes before we commit.

management briefing: Kasaelox Logistics plans to raise the Druath list price by 25 percent in September.

Nice work on the Quillgate dedup plugin! One thing before I approve: your suppression window is hardcoded, but plugin authors downstream will want to override it per alert class. Please read these from the shared config instead, so a noisy storm from one integration doesn't mask a genuinely new page from another. For reference, the defaults the core deduplicator ships with are listed here.

constants for yaduf-fahag:
BUDGETS = {
    "kelix": 528,
    "briwyn": 734,
}

## Tuning: Spreadsheet Export Memory

Gridmere's export worker buffers entire sheets in memory before streaming. Large tenant exports (50k+ rows) can spike the heap and trigger OOM kills on the standard pods. Before cutting a release, verify the buffer caps match the pod memory class in the deploy manifest; mismatches here caused the Velhaven incident rollback last quarter. Lowering row-chunk size trades throughput for stability and is safe to hotfix. The constants below are the only knobs you should touch for an export-memory regression.

constants for tajof-yahig:
TIERS = {
    "rusius": 407,
    "sorox": 645,
    "raleth": 461,
}